Nashville 23-7 After 3-1 Victory
|
Baseball fans saw a good contest between the Nashville Bluebirds and Twin Cities River Monsters.
The Nashville Bluebirds rode a solid performance from 37-year-old starting pitcher Phil Cole to a win, beating the Twin Cities River Monsters, 3-1, at Les Paul Field. Cole yielded 1 run over 7.2 innings to notch the win. He scattered 5 hits, walked 0, and struck out 7. His record improves to 4-2.
Nashville took the lead, 3-0, on Colby Triska's 3rd home run of the season. The 2-run home run came off Twin Cities pitcher Andrés Gonzáles in the bottom of the seventh.
"Phil is one tough son of a gun," said Nashville manager Brent Ross.
Early on, the Bluebirds, at 23-7, have played an impressive brand of baseball.
